Santiago Bernabéu buzzed with anticipation as Real Madrid locked horns with Elche in a crucial LaLiga encounter. The home side, expected to dominate possession, faced a resolute Elche outfit eager to make their mark on the road. Both teams fielded strong starting lineups, setting the stage for a tactical battle.
Real Madrid controlled a slight majority of possession in the opening exchanges, probing for openings against a well-organized Elche defense. Los Blancos attempted to build play through the thirds, with passes into the opposition half numbering close to Elche's total. Their build-up play saw them create a few promising situations, evidenced by their key passes and big chances created. However, Elche's defensive shape and successful tackles often stifled Madrid's attacking forays, making it difficult to convert pressure into clear-cut scoring opportunities. The visitors focused on staying compact and limiting space.
Despite the territorial advantage, Real Madrid struggled to break down Elche's stubborn resistance. The home side's passing game, while flowing, didn't consistently unlock the Elche backline. Successful crosses were at a premium, and the team relied on a mix of intricate passing and longer balls to try and find a breakthrough. Elche, meanwhile, looked to exploit any turnovers, though their own attacking momentum was often curtailed by Real Madrid's defensive efforts and interceptions. The first half remained a tight affair, with both teams showing flashes of intent.
The second period saw Real Madrid intensify their efforts, pushing more players forward in search of a decisive goal. Their expected goals figure suggested they were creating enough to potentially find the back of the net, with a notable number of passes into the final third. Elche, however, continued to defend resolutely, relying on their successful tackles and clearances to deny Madrid. The match statistics indicated a high number of free kicks awarded, suggesting a physical contest with moments of disruption for both sides as the tension mounted.
As the clock ticked down, Real Madrid's pressure grew, forcing Elche deeper into their own half. The home side's attacking intent was clear, with a significant number of dribbles and key passes attempting to break the deadlock. Despite generating a respectable number of big chances, the clinical edge remained elusive. Elche’s defensive structure held firm, frustrating Madrid's attackers and ensuring the scoreline remained level. The final whistle confirmed a hard-fought contest where neither side could find the crucial breakthrough.
The statistics painted a picture of a match where Real Madrid held the initiative in terms of possession and attacking build-up, evidenced by their higher number of passes in the opposition half and passes into the final third. However, Elche's defensive resilience and organization prevented Madrid from converting their pressure into goals. The limited successful crosses and relatively low shots accuracy for Real Madrid highlighted the difficulty they faced in breaching Elche's well-drilled defense throughout the ninety minutes.
